Project Kuiper is an initiative to increase global broadband access through a constellation of 3,236 satellites in low Earth orbit (LEO). Its mission is to bring fast, affordable broadband to unserved and underserved communities around the world. Project Kuiper will help close the digital divide by delivering fast, affordable broadband to a wide range of customers, including consumers, businesses, government agencies, and other organizations operating in places without reliable connectivity.

We are looking for an experienced Software Development Engineer with exposure to AWS tools and services to help architect state-of-the-art data infrastructure and analytics solutions. Our team is responsible for core data infrastructure, ML/AI, and analytics tools that serve as the backbone for automated satellite testing operations to enable rapid scaling of on-orbit ops and manufacturing processes.

As a Project Kuiper Software Development Engineer you will own the development, implementation and test of software for data pipelines and storage across vehicle test teams. You will work with engineering teams across ground and space systems, to develop and maintain a data platform ingesting multiple data sources and help to ensure readiness for launch operations. You will be focused on building and maintaining infrastructure for data warehousing, loading, transformations and vending.

The ideal candidate will have knowledge of software and data engineering and data warehousing best practices.
